Understanding the Importance of Choosing the Right AI Server Hardware

Choosing the right AI server hardware is crucial for any business looking to leverage artificial intelligence. The hardware you select can directly impact system performance, efficiency, and scalability. It's not just about processing power; memory, storage, and network capability also play significant roles. Each business has unique needs that can affect which specifications are most important.

Inadequate hardware could lead to bottlenecks in data processing. For example, a business relying on real-time analytics might falter if its servers don't handle high throughputs. Additionally, consider the future growth of your AI initiatives. Will the hardware still meet needs as your operations expand? This foresight can save you from costly upgrades down the line.

Moreover, understanding potential trade-offs is vital. You may need to balance between cost and performance. A cheaper solution might initially seem attractive, but it could lead to long-term inefficiencies. Reflecting on these choices prepares your business for better technology decisions. It's this careful evaluation that enhances overall operational success.

Key Factors to Consider When Selecting AI Server Hardware

When choosing AI server hardware, several key factors influence your decision. Performance is crucial. Look for systems with high processing power and fast memory. These features ensure that your AI algorithms run efficiently. Scalability matters too; select hardware that can grow with your business needs. It's essential to pick components that allow for upgrades over time, adapting to the evolving demands of AI workloads.

Tip: Evaluate your current and future processing requirements before making a purchase. This helps avoid unnecessary expenses on underutilized resources.

Reliability cannot be overlooked. Investigate the hardware's track record. Look for durability and minimal downtime to maintain productivity. Additionally, consider cooling and power efficiency as they contribute to long-term cost savings.

Tip: Regular maintenance can prevent hardware failures. Schedule routine checks to ensure optimal performance over time. Keep in mind that investing in quality components often pays off in the long run.

Comparative Analysis of Performance and Cost in AI Server Solutions

Selecting the ideal AI server hardware for your business involves evaluating both performance and cost. Performance metrics include processing power, memory capacity, and energy efficiency. Each application has different demands. For instance, deep learning tasks require high GPU capabilities. On the other hand, data analysis might rely more on CPU performance.

Cost remains a critical factor in any decision. Initial investments can vary widely. Some low-cost options may seem appealing but often lack robust support or capabilities. It's essential to consider total cost of ownership, including maintenance and upgrades. Balancing price with performance is crucial for long-term viability. Expect some trade-offs here.

Choosing the right hardware isn’t only a numbers game. Vendor reliability plays a significant role. Researching customer reviews can uncover hidden issues. While one option may shine in benchmarks, real-world performance often tells a different story. Be prepared to question assumptions and remain open to alternative solutions. A thorough analysis can lead to better decision-making, ensuring that the chosen hardware aligns with your business goals.

Future Trends in AI Server Hardware Development and Innovation

The landscape of AI server hardware is rapidly evolving. Emerging technologies, such as neuromorphic computing, promise to enhance processing power while reducing energy consumption. This shift allows businesses to tackle complex AI tasks more efficiently. Companies are now focusing on developing hardware that can integrate seamlessly with advanced machine learning algorithms. These developments could reshape how data centers function.

Another critical trend is the adoption of custom chips tailored for specific applications. This innovation offers improved performance for specialized AI workloads. Cloud services are also pushing for more scalable and adaptable hardware. The ability to dynamically allocate resources based on workload demands is gaining attention. However, there is a challenge, as manufacturers must ensure compatibility across various architectures.

This ongoing balance of innovation and practicality poses a complex problem for hardware developers.

Sustainability is becoming a core consideration too. Businesses are more aware of their carbon footprints. They demand eco-friendly hardware solutions. This movement toward greener technology often encounters obstacles, such as higher initial costs.

Manufacturers must navigate these challenges while striving to meet the growing expectations of environmentally conscious companies. The future of AI server hardware development will likely hinge on resolving these contradictions effectively.
